However the night before my dyno day i ran into some complications. Large amounts of oil were beginning to make its way to the floor. I found oil leaking out of the intake manifold base gasket.... lots of oil.... my breather tank was also venting quite a bit of crank case oil when cold. i proceeded with a compression test/leak down with healthy results. I figured the valve stem seals were badly worn or dried out from years of storage so i ordered new seals along with a timing belt. This wasnt all bad news, doing valve stem seals meant removing the cams, which gave me a good reason to install my new GSC T1 Turbo cams . After removing the intake manifold to replace the oil soak paper gasket, the source of my oil leak revealed it self. A plug from the LS/Vtec conversion was loose and pouring out pressurized oil into the intake manifold. i removed the plug to see is completely bare with no thread tape or sealant what so ever. i cleaned it all up reinstalled the plug and my oil leak was gone. since i had all the parts i went ahead with the valve stem seal replacement and cam install!

After it was all buttoned up and camshafts degreed i fired it up and she was running smooth!!... too smooth... there was no lumpy idle, she sounded stock... i took her for a drive and it felt worse than the GSR cams in it before, lazy, no mid range. I phoned GSC about the degreeing procedure and they explained to me that these cam shafts were designed for factory cam gear and degreeing was not necessary. I set the cam back to factory and well here are the results
[URL='https://flic.kr/p/E4nXnH']
Super lumpy idle, much more mid range performance and pulling quite a bit of vacuum at idle. Extremely happy with the car right now! One thing i have noticed with the data logging capabilities of the Infinity is that i have a 10psi fluctuation in fuel pressure as i get on throttle. I have purchased a Radium fuel pulse dampener to help aid this problem. I have rescheduled my dyno session for this weekend! will post again with power figures soon! stay tuned!

Update:
After some data logging with the new changes one thing was very clear that i was having a fuel pressure issue.
download_20160308_223303 by Guglianoh, on Flickr
each vertical white line represents one second time lapse. You can clearly see a large fluctuation in fuel pressure multiple times per second and increasing as throttle increased. What was even more interesting was what else was found in the same data log file
download_20160308_223748 by Guglianoh, on Flickr
This is showing the injector pulse width being changed by the Infinity to compensate for the fuel pressure fluctuations which were over 10 psi and consistent frequency.
I managed to get my hands on a Radium pulse damper locally and installed it today
IMG_20160308_202648 by Guglianoh, on Flickr
And here are the results
download_20160308_223438 by Guglianoh, on Flickr
Again each vertical white line indicated 1 second, you can clearly see the fluctuations are practically gone. Very pleased with the Radium damper, and of course the AEM infinity. Counting down the days until my Dyno sessions! cheers
